Transaction 86950645ae892c44ccb704b28842ab6399e5fe980e668c2f5c2a4fc22e752590
1 Input
1 Output
-
86950645ae892c44ccb704b28842ab6399e5fe980e668c2f5c2a4fc22e752590:0
- value
- 37843
- script pubkey
- OP_0 OP_PUSHBYTES_20 f62d9426ffb55ee54f5a71c8d57d8dafb5cda8b2
- address
- bc1q7ckegfhlk40w2n66w8yd2lvd476um29j6zcq9z